Photovoltaic Panel Technology Basics



To genuinely realize the essence of photovoltaic panel innovation, you must explore the basic concepts that underpin its performance. Photovoltaic panel include photovoltaic cells, usually made from silicon, which have the remarkable ability to transform sunshine into power with the solar result. When sunlight strikes the cells, the photons in the light interact with the silicon atoms, creating the electrons to break free from their atomic bonds. This develops an electric current that can then be taken advantage of for powering numerous devices.



The essential component of photovoltaic panels is the semiconductors within the solar batteries, which facilitate the conversion of sunshine into usable electrical power. These semiconductors have both positive and adverse layers, developing an electrical area that enables the flow of electrons.

This flow of electrons, when attached in a circuit, creates straight current (DC) electrical energy. Understanding these standard principles is essential for valuing how solar panels can harness the sunlight's energy to power homes, businesses, and also satellites precede.

Recognizing Photovoltaic Panel Elements



One vital element of solar panel innovation is understanding the different parts that make up a solar panel system.

The crucial parts of a photovoltaic panel system include the photovoltaic panels themselves, which are made up of photovoltaic cells that convert sunlight right into electrical energy. These panels are placed on a structure, frequently a roofing, to record sunshine.

In addition to the panels, there are inverters that convert the direct current (DC) electrical energy generated by the panels right into alternating current (AIR CONDITIONER) power that can be used in homes or companies.

The system additionally includes racking to support and position the photovoltaic panels for optimum sunshine exposure. In addition, wires and adapters are essential for delivering the electrical energy produced by the panels to the electric system of a structure.

Last but not least, a tracking system might be consisted of to track the efficiency of the solar panel system and ensure it's operating effectively.
